FAQ

What does the Ituran (ITRN) Form 3 filing for CFO Eliyahu Kamer show?

The Form 3 filing identifies Eliyahu Kamer as CFO and an insider of Ituran. It serves as his initial ownership statement and, in this case, reports no buy, sell, or derivative transactions, establishing a baseline for future insider activity disclosures.

Did Eliyahu Kamer buy or sell Ituran (ITRN) shares in this Form 3?

The Form 3 does not report any share purchases or sales by Eliyahu Kamer. All transaction-related counts, including buys, sells, exercises, gifts, tax withholding, and restructurings, are shown as zero in the summarized data for this filing.

Why is Ituran (ITRN) CFO Eliyahu Kamer filing a Form 3?

Form 3 is required when someone becomes an insider, such as an officer or director. This filing records that Eliyahu Kamer is Ituran’s CFO and is now subject to ongoing insider reporting rules for any future trades or changes in his ownership position.

Does the Ituran (ITRN) Form 3 for CFO Kamer include any derivative positions?

The Form 3 derivative summary is empty, indicating no reportable options, warrants, or other derivative securities for Eliyahu Kamer in this filing. All derivative-related transaction and holding counts are recorded as zero in the summarized data provided.

How should investors interpret a Form 3 like Ituran (ITRN) CFO Kamer’s?

This Form 3 is mainly an administrative baseline, confirming that the CFO is now a reporting insider. Because there are no reported transactions or positions, it does not signal buying or selling activity, but it sets the framework for tracking any future insider trades.
